How do i write to console while compiling a windows application in SharpDevelop? I'd like to see which random numbers are generated in a certain method for debugging purposes.

Solution

If you want to view compiling output, then select "Output" from "View" menu. Output window will appear at bottom of SharpDevelop. Select "Build" from drop-down list.

Debug output will appear when "Debug" selected for output.

Console.Output will never appear anywhere inside IDE - SharpDevelop didn't catch this. You can see it only inside console window of your application.

Code from last screenshoot:

using System;
using System.Diagnostics;
using System.Windows.Forms;

namespace TestApp
{
    class MainForm : Form
    {
        private Random rd;
        private const int buttonsCount = 42;

        public MainForm()
        {
            rd = new Random();
            Text = "Click on me!";
        }

        protected override void OnClick(EventArgs e)
        {
            compMode();
        }   

        public void compMode()
        {
            int rn = rd.Next(1, buttonsCount);
            Debug.WriteLine("rn is {0}", rn);
        }

        public static void Main(string[] args)
        {
            Application.Run(new MainForm());
        }
    }
}
